What is a Wiki?

 

A wiki is a simple but powerful way for any group of people to collaboratively build a website. It is an ideal way to meet the needs so-far-identified by the Pesticide Working Group (PWG) "tools sub-group."

 

If that's enough explanation to satisfy your curiousity, you are already ready to find out how to add to the Wiki. If you want a little more technical and marketing information first, read on.

 

This wiki is free! Of course, there is no free lunch. The host company, PBWiki, makes money by showing discreet ads on the wiki, and by encouraging users to upgrade their wiki to the "Silver" version (or higher). The Silver version of PBWiki is $10 per month and offers benefits we would probably want if our wiki becomes very popular within Coming Clean's PWG.

 

The next level of power in tools for collaboratively building a website would be a "content management system" (CMS). The leading CMS is Drupal, and Drupal software is free! But that's just the software. We would still need a web server that can host the Drupal software on the web. Access to a web server typically costs about $10 per month.
